Persija Jakarta
- Persija Jakarta have won three of their last five competitive matches.
- Persija sit third in the Liga 1 2025-2026 table with around 62 points.
- Maurício Souza’s side have been in good form in recent weeks.
- Allano Lima and Gustavo Almeida provided a consistent attacking threat and both found the net in their last big win.
- Their defense, with Rizky Ridho and Dony Tri Pamungkas at the heart, is solid enough to prevent too many chances.
Persijap Jepara
- Persijap Jepara are in the lower half of the table with about 30 - 31 points.
- The hosts are in their first season back in the top flight after winning promotion.
- Since Mário Lemos took charge they have become harder to beat and have put together back-to-back clean sheets.
- Borja Herrera scored the winner in the 2-0 home victory over PSBS Biak last time out.
- Carlos Franca provides a solid attacking outlet.
Head-to-Head
The only senior league game between the two sides was a 2-0 away win for Persija in January’s Super League.
